How they compare

Austria currently reports 13.6% against 12.7% in Spain, a difference of 0.9%.

That makes Austria's figure about 1.1 times Spain's.

Across all 9 years both countries report, Austria has been ahead every year.

Austria ranks 139th and Spain ranks 141st of 190 countries.
